What companies run services between Victoria Point, QLD, Australia and Gympie, QLD, Australia?

Premier Motor Service operates a bus from Brisbane Roma Street to Gympie once daily. Tickets cost $35–50 and the journey takes 3h 50m. Alternatively, Queensland Rail Travel operates a train from Roma Street to Gympie North twice daily. Tickets cost $9–646 and the journey takes 2h 45m. Translink also services this route twice daily.
